Output 46ef2666c31c16aa0a94f7fcc7b84fcd5d596b4db62227deccd4dc8e095d5f87:2

value
29084280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d332d72c3768b75158c429a3b424a1dfb32b6ed OP_EQUAL
address
MC29wwTu5BcGvWnKHSNPnNRTggWNYUc7D8
transaction
46ef2666c31c16aa0a94f7fcc7b84fcd5d596b4db62227deccd4dc8e095d5f87
spent
true